What type of test point should be installed at the inlet and outlet of any heat exchanger?

The correct option is to install pressure test points at the inlet and outlet of any heat exchanger. Pressure measurements at these points are crucial for several reasons. Firstly, heat exchangers operate under varying pressure conditions, and monitoring these pressures can help in assessing the performance and efficiency of the heat exchanger.

By checking the pressure drop across the heat exchanger, you can determine if there are blockages or fouling within the unit that could affect its operation. Understanding the pressure differential allows you to evaluate whether the unit is operating correctly or if maintenance is required.

In addition to performance monitoring, pressure data is essential for safety considerations. It helps ensure that operating pressures remain within safe limits to prevent failures or leaks, which could lead to hazardous situations.

Though temperature measurements are important in assessing thermal performance and flow measurements are vital for understanding fluid dynamics, the specific requirement for pressure test points relates directly to operational efficiency and safety in a heat exchanger system. Electrical test points are typically not relevant to the direct functioning or monitoring of heat exchangers in conventional settings.
